Website launched to give thanks to HM in 30 different languages

The e-initiative “Our Glorious November... Around the world” is available in 30 global languages so that people can express their love and happiness and congratula­te His Majesty Sultan Qaboos bin Said in their own language

Times News Service

MUSCAT: Now, people all around the world can express their greetings to His Majesty Sultan Qaboos on the occasion of Oman’s 48th National Day on the Oman-Qaboos website.

The initiative, titled “Our Glorious November... Around the world”, was launched by Dr. Rawya Saud Al Busaidi, Minister of Higher Education, with Hamood bin Mohammed Al Azri, general supervisor of the Oman-Qaboos website.

Until December

“The e-initiative is available in 30 global languages so that people can express their love and happiness and congratula­te His Majesty in their own language,” said Al Azri.

The initiative, which will run until the end of December, allows people from any part of the world to express their greetings to His Majesty by visiting www. oman-qaboos.com to celebrate the National Day.

Wide support

“The drive has received wide support from accredited embassies in Oman and from the Sultanate’s embassies abroad. The website administra­tion will make the option of e-initiative sharing available. This has already been designed and translated into all languages,” said Al Azri.

Praised

Al Busaidi praised the initiative launched by the website.

“I would like to thank Dr. Rawya for supporting the initiative by launching it, the ambassador­s and diplomats for supporting the initiative and every one who contribute­d to the success and continuity of this initiative,” added Al Azri.
